psyche101 Posted October 13, 2015 #3 Share Posted October 13, 2015 It might be harmless and the THC removed, but parents have a right to be vigilant about this all. Nobody wants to go pick their child up from the cop shop, and Marijuana is indeed illegal. It is a cultural clash, it might be a cultural norm in Austria where it is made, but it is just another way of thumbing one's nose at the establishment, which is pretty childish really. It does offer a needless spark of rebellion to young minds, which is energy that could well be better expended. I'd like to see how the case goes in a courtroom. Not like we need yet another energy drink on the market, and despite the marketing, it is well know that Cannabis results in lethargy, something of an oxymoron as well.
